Bing Bong is a character in the Pixar movie Inside Out, and I wont spoil what happens, but the scene that was referenced in She Hulk is an unexpectedly incredibly emotional scene. It is widely regarded as one of, if not the most emotional scene in a Pixar movie. The movie is literally themed about emotions, and is fittingly an emotional rollercoaster. u/Filmfan345 Aug 18 '22 edited Aug 18 '22

Basically everything in the real world does except Marvel characters being fiction. A Mickey Mouse phone being in Jessica Jones season 1 is another example of Disney existing in the MCU. Disney also exists in the multiverse as seen in the Times Square scene in The Amazing Spider-Man 2.
